dynamic-finders

    5熱度

    1回答

    我試圖用findOrCreateBy來搜索一個對象或者實例化一個對象,如果我找不到一個匹配的對象,但它不能像我期望的那樣工作。 這是我有: String myBaz = "some unique string" FooType myFooType = FooType.findByName("Large") // The Foo table is empty, so this should g

    0熱度

    1回答

    創建兩個類之間的動態取景器我有我的Grails項目中的兩個領域類(數據庫表): class Doctor { String role; String name; String surname; String address; ... @NotNull static belongsTo = [secUser:SecUser] .... } class SecUser {

    1熱度

    1回答

    我正在爲grails控制器編寫單元測試。下面是代碼片段: @TestFor(MyController) @Mock([MyDomain]) class MyControllerTests { void testController() { ... ... } } 這裏的域對象的樣子: class MyDomain { static

    4熱度

    1回答

    編寫尋找等於0或爲空的標誌的Grails動態查找程序的最佳方法是什麼? 例 class Book { String title Date releaseDate String author Boolean paperback Integer isArchived } 的isArchived可爲空。所以這個查詢要麼是尋找isArchived =

    1熱度

    1回答

    我想用findAll在grails中過濾一個集合,所以我只在他的字段「estado」中獲得具有特定值的實例。 我有這樣的事情: trabajos.findAll({it.estado.equals("Pago")}) 的問題是我不知道如何進行分頁返回的集合。 我看了看Grails的文檔,發現這個 Book.findAll(Map queryParams, Closure whereCriter

    0熱度

    1回答

    問題: 我們用很多條目查詢數據庫。整體應用程序性能還可以。但我認爲,如果我們的瓶頸,查詢一個特殊的桌子,可以做得更好。 我們正在使用該動態查找,如: Object.findAllByObjectCollectionAndParentIsNullAndDeletedByUserIsNull(objectCollection, [sort: 'attr1.number', fetch: [object

    0熱度

    1回答

    就像在rails中的動態查找程序方法一樣,有沒有辦法爲關聯模型提供動態查找程序方法? 考慮以下車型 class User attr_accessible :name, :phone_no has_many :notes end class Note belongs_to :user attr_acccessible :note end 我怎麼能叫

    1熱度

    1回答

    我的要求是在域對象中有幾個自定義字段。這些字段可能因客戶而異。 我們使用Spring Data JPA來執行查找器。 Spring數據隱式地爲域的靜態字段提供查找器,並且還可以處理對象圖中字段的查找器。 我想知道是否有方法在自定義字段上查找數據?有人可以建議我實現相同的策略嗎?以下是我的領域類的示例。 public class Employee { private String name; pri

    -1熱度

    1回答

    findBy動態查找程序正在返回portlet中的空記錄。 有沒有人有動態發現者在portlet中工作? 在控制檯中,我有: 高清結果= stp.Spriden.findByPidm(72464) 的println results.firstname 拋出異常 顯示java.lang.NullPointerException:無法獲取財產「 (ConsoleScript10:2) 在空對象 上的第

    1熱度

    2回答

    我有一個Rails 3 Active Record finder方法,我試圖將它更新爲rails 4 patten。 在Rails 3,我的代碼看起來像這樣 StripeEvent.setup do subscribe 'customer.subscription.deleted' do |event| user = User.find_by_customer_id(event